How Do Heat Pumps Work?

Heat pumps are powered by electric and extract heat from one source, moving it to where it is needed. Refrigerant is circulated inside the heat pump during heat transfer. Heat pumps transfer heat from warmer places to cold places and vice versa. Heat pumps can be operated off various sources of energy.

A Little More On Air Source Heat Pumps

Here’s how Air Source Heat Pumps work

Air Source Heat Pumps extract heat from the outside and moves it into the house. The system increases the temperature from the heat extracted outside. The fluid inside the heat pump makes this possible. You can even use the heat from a heat pump to heat water in the house.

Comparing Air Source Heat Pumps and Ground Source Heat Pumps

It can be a difficult decision choosing between Ground Source and Air Source Heat Pump. Ground source heat pumps are more expensive to install. But you gain greater energy efficiency.

Ground Source Heat Pumps take their energy from water and underground sources. This makes GSHP more efficient and cost effective. Air Source Heat Pumps consume more energy than Ground Source Heat Pumps. This is due to the fact the underground temperatures are greater. This means that to increase the temperature in your home, ASHP will use up more energy. ASHPs are less expensive upfront and will tend to provide a very good return on your investment. Air Source Heat Pumps become less efficient during colder months. But they are very easy to install, just like air conditioners. But Ground Source Heat Pumps require digging the land. So, be sure to confirm that you have enough space and the right type of land for the project. Both ground source and air source heat pumps are energy efficient, but their installation methods vary. Heat Pump Brands Compared

Brand Output capacity Physical Unit Size Efficiency Ratings Average running decibels Unit Price
Amana 52,000 BTU 35.5 x 35.5 x 41.25 inches Up to 21 SEER; ENERGY STAR efficient 74 bB £2,000 to £3,700
Bryant 24,000 to 60,000 43.81″H x 35″W x 35″D Up to 20.5 SEER; ENERGY STAR qualified 58 dB £3,600
Carrier Heating: 25,200 to 37,200.Cooling: 32,800 to 35,200 BTU 50.19 x 36.13 x 39.25 inches Up to 20.5 SEER; ENERGY STAR partner 55 dB £4,000
Coleman 60,000 BTU 46 1/2 x 34 1/2 x 38 1/4 inches Up to 20 SEER; ENERGY STAR qualified 54 dB £1,200
Goodman Heating: 59,500 BTU/Cooling: 56,500 BTU 35.5 x 35.5 x 40 inches ENERGY STAR certified; up to 19 SEER 75 dB £3,200
Lennox 60,500 BTU 47 x 39.5 x 35.5 inches Up to 23.5 SEER;ENERGY STAR qualified 64 to 74 dB £4,400
Rheem 60,500 BTUs 35.75 x 51 x 35.75 inches Up to 20 SEER; ENERGY STAR qualified 59 dB Around £1,800
Ruud 60,500 BTUs 51.17 x 36.13 x 36.13 inches Up to 20 SEER and 11 HSPF; ENERGY STAR qualified 59 dB £2,500 to £5,600
Trane 60,000 BTUs 54 x 37 x 34 inches Rated Most Efficient 2019 by ENERGY STAR; Up to 20 SEER 43 dB £2,600
York 2 to 5 tons 46 1/2 X 35 1/2 X 34 1/2 inches Up to 20 SEER; ENERGY STAR qualified 35 dB £2,000

How Do I Make Use of Renewal Renewable Heat Incentive (RHI)?

Towcester homeowners can benefit from the RHI scheme when they install renewable heating systems. The RHI scheme includes heat pumps and solar panels and is a government backed scheme. RHI initiative is managed by OFGEM, the energy regulator in the UK. You can go to the OFGEM website to register or we can do it for you. Here are what you need to apply for the RHI initiative:

  • Microgeneration certification scheme number
  • Your energy performance certificate open key term number
  • Your bank details for Ofgem your get money to you.

Heat Pumps and District Heating and Communal Heating in Towcester

District heating can also refer to tele-heating or heat networks. District heating moves heat from one central source to commercial and residential buildings in Towcester.

This is a space saving technique that can heat many buildings from one source. Communal heating is ideal for heating a smaller number of homes. Communal heating is suitable for a small number of buildings that share the same heat source.

When it comes to cost effective district or communal heating, heat pumps are ideal. In fact, many buildings can come together to fund the installation cost.

How Big Do I Need the Heat Pump for my Towcester Property to Be?

There are two main factors which decide the heat pump size your Towcester property will need. One is how big your property’s square footage is. The next is whether your house features large hallways and doors that connect to rooms. For a typical building, a heat pump of between 4 kW to 16 kW will be sufficient. However, the bigger your home, the more heat you will need for your home to be comfortable.
